Famous Locations in Queens
- Flushing Remonstrance Memorial
The Flushing Remonstrance Memorial, a significant historical monument, stands as a testament to religious freedom in the United States. On December 27, 1657, a group of citizens signed the Flushing Remonstrance, the first declaration of religious freedom in American history. This monument is a constant reminder of the borough's commitment to diversity and tolerance.
- Queensboro Bridge
The Queensboro Bridge, another captivating destination, has been an architectural marvel since its construction in 1909. This cantilever bridge spans the East River, connecting Manhattan with Queens, and stands as an iconic symbol of the borough. Its intricate design and breathtaking views of the city skyline make it an indispensable attraction for any visitor.
- Louis Armstrong House
The Louis Armstrong House Museum, a National Historic Landmark, preserves the legacy of this jazz icon. Located in Corona, Queens, this house was the beloved home of Louis Armstrong and his wife Lucille from 1943 until his death in 1971. The museum offers guided tours that take visitors through different rooms and exhibits showcasing the life and career of this legendary musician.
